OpenstackMySQL和rabbitMQ消息隊列

640?wx_fmt=jpeg&tp=webp&wxfrom=5&wx_lazy


OpenstackMySQL和rabbitMQ消息隊列python




教程大綱mysql

      

1. 安裝基礎數據存儲服務MySQL數據庫
2. 安裝rabbitMQ消息隊列
web



1.安裝數據庫sql

yum install mariadb-server MySQL-python數據庫


因此在環境中要給MySQL作高可用,或備份。架構

修改MySQL的配置ide

cp /usr/share/mysql/my-medium.cnf /etc/my.cnf網站

cp /usr/share/mariadb/my-medium.cnf /etc/my.confspa


2.修改在my.conf配置文件【mysqld】中的添加一下參數插件

default-storage-engine = innodb   --默認的存儲引擎。最先的是MyISAM、InnoDB、MEMORY和MERGE

innodb_file_per_table   -- 使用獨享的表空間。不設置默認的。佔用空間比較大

collation-server = utf8_general_ci  ---數據庫校對

init-connect = 'SET NAMES utf8'    ----初始化鏈接字符集

character-set-server =utf8      ----建立數據庫字符集


3.設置MySQL的開機啓動

systemctl enable mariadb.service

systemctl start mariadb.service


4.設置MySQL的密碼

mysql_secure_installation

1. 提示當前密碼 空 回車

2. 輸入y

3. 輸入y設置密碼

4. 輸入y移除匿名用戶

5. 輸入y關閉root遠程登陸

6. 輸入y刪除默認的test數據庫


5.安裝rabbitmq消息架構


(1).安裝rabbitmq (端口是5672)web監聽的端口 15672

yum install rabbitmq-server

systemctl enable rabbitmq-server.service

(2).rabbitmq 用戶的建立

rabbitmq 建立用戶

rabbitmqctl add_user openstack(用戶名) openstack(密碼)

rabbitmqctl add_user openstack openstack


受權:rabbitmqctl set_permissions openstack ".*" ".*" ".*"

(3).啓動rabbitmq的web插件

查看全部的插件 rabbitmq-plugins list

(4)啓動rabbitmq 管理插件 rabbitmq-plugins enable rabbitmq_management

(5)重啓rabbitmq   systemctl restart rabbitmq-server.service

rabbitMQWEB訪問戶名和密碼  guest guest


640?wx_fmt=jpeg&tp=webp&wxfrom=5&wx_lazy

請觀看視屏




視屏會在騰訊課堂和優酷、56視屏網站中上傳。請你們搜索中祥課堂便可觀看



640?wx_fmt=png&tp=webp&wxfrom=5&wx_lazy=

0?wx_fmt=gif&tp=webp&wxfrom=5&wx_lazy=1

相關文章
相關標籤/搜索